Operator Relasi Pada Bahasa Pemrograman C

bahasa c 1 Jan 2015

Operator Relasi Pada Bahasa Pemrograman C.  Postingan ini lanjutan dari Operator Aritmatika. Operator relasi digunakan untuk menunjukkan hubungan antara 2 operan, Operator ini sering digunakan dalam penyeleksian dengan statment if,for, while atau do-while.

Operator Relasi

Relation Operator (Operator Relasi)

Pelajari Tabel operator relasi yang didukung oleh bahasa C, Asumsikan A bernilai 10 dan B bernilai 5.

Relation Operator (Operator Relasi)
Operator Deskripsi Contoh
== Memeriksa apakah kedua operan sama atau tidak. Jika sama maka kondisinya benar(true) A=B tidak true
!= Memeriksa apakah kedua operan sama atau tidak. Jika tidak sama maka kondisinya benar(true) A!=B true
< Memeriksa apakah nilai operan kiri kurang dari nilai operan kanan.Jika ya maka kondisinya true A<B tidak true
> Memeriksa apakah nilai operan kiri lebih besar dari nilai operan kanan. Jika ya maka kondisinya true A>B true
<=< td> Memeriksa apakah nilai operan kiri lebih kurang sama dengan dari nilai operan kanan.Jika ya maka kondisinya true A<=b tidak true < td>
>= Memeriksa apakah nilai operan kiri lebih besar sama dengan dari nilai operan kanan. Jika ya maka kondisinya true A>=B true

Ikutilah source code bawah untuk mengerti semua operator relasi pada bahasa pemrograman c.

#include <stdio.h>

int main()
{
	int a = 20;
	int b = 10;

	if( a==b )
	{
		printf("Baris 1 - a sama dengan b \n");
	}
	else{
		printf("Baris 1 - a tidak sama dengan b\n");
	}
	if(a < b)
	{
		printf("Baris 2 - a lebih kecil dari b\n");
	}
	else{
		printf("Baris 2 - a tidak lebih kecil dari b\n");
	}
	if(a > b)
	{
		printf("Baris 3 - a lebih besar dari b\n");
	}
	else{
		printf("Baris 3 - a tidak lebih besar dari b\n");
	}
	/* Coba Kita ubah nilai a dan b*/
	a=5;
	b=10;

 	if(a <=b 4 ) { printf("baris - a lebih kurang sama dengan b\n" ); } if(b>= a)
 	{
 		printf("baris 5 - a lebih besar sama dengan b\n");
 	}
return 0;
}

Jika Sudah compaile dan esekusi source code diatas, maka hasilnya seperti ini:

Baris 1 - a tidak sama dengan b
Baris 2 - a tidak kurang dari b
Baris 3 - a lebih besar dari b
baris 4 - a lebih kurang sama dengan b
baris 5 - a lebih besar sama dengan b

Demikian postingan ini, postingan selanjutnya akan membahas Operator Logika (Logical Operator). Jika ada pertanyaan bisa langsung tanyakan di kotak komentar dan forum kami. Terimakasih, Semoga artikel ini bermanfaat. ?

Tag